Commentary on CSA Z662-11, Oil and gas pipeline systems
1 Scope
1.1
• The scope statement indicates which aspects and parts of pipeline systems and which service fluids are
covered by the Standard.
• Carbon dioxide was added as a new service fluid in 1996. The definition of “gas” was changed in
1983 to accommodate the coverage of gaseous service fluids other than fuel gas and sour gas;
however, until 1996, none had been added.

Electronic fee collection — Evaluation of on-board and roadside equipment for conformity to ISO/TS 1...
ISO/TS 13143-2:2011 specifies the abstract test suite (ATS) to evaluate the conformity of on-board equipment (OBE) and roadside equipment (RSE) to ISO/TS 12813.
It provides a basis for conformance tests for dedicated short range communication (DSRC) equipment (on-board units and roadside equipment) to enable interoperability between equipment supplied by different manufacturers.

Guidelines for assessing the adverse environmental impact of fire effluents — Part 1: General
ISO 26367-1:2011 gives guidelines whose primary focus is the assessment of the adverse environmental impact of fire effluents, including those from fires occurring in commercial and domestic premises, unenclosed commercial sites, industrial and agricultural sites, as well as those involving road, rail and maritime transport systems.
